two.2.4) Description of the procurement

The University is seeking tenders through the UK Open Procedure under the Public Contracts Regulations 2015 and The Public Procurement (Amendment etc.) (EU Exit) Regulations 2020 to appoint an external audit service provider for a period of 5 years with an option to extend for up to two further periods of 12 months each, subject to satisfactory performance and the University’s needs.The primary role of external auditors will be to report on the financial statements of the University of Chester and its subsidiary companies, and to carry out whatever examination of the statements and underlying records and control systems is necessary to reach an opinion on the statements. You will be required to report to the University Council by means of a management letter.University financial statements and management letter are submitted to the Office for Students by the end of December following the 31st July year end. They are scrutinised by the Audit and Risk Management Committee in mid-November and approved by University Council at the end of November. The on-site work final audit usually takes place during mid-September to mid-October, with interim audit being arranged earlier in the financial year.You will also be required to report on whether funds provided by the Office for Students, UK Research and Innovation (including Research England), the Education and Skills Funding Agency and the Department for Education have been applied in accordance with the relevant terms and conditions; and the financial statements meet the requirements of the Accounts Direction.The appointed provider will be required to:(a) operate in accordance with published audit and accounting standards;(b) meet professional, ethical and quality standards in completing its work;(c) comply with terms of reference approved by the Audit and Risk Management Committee,(d) provide suitably qualified and experienced staff;(e) endeavour to promote continuity of staffing;(f) ensure that the staff employed will receive appropriate ongoing training;(g) set out proposals for liaison with other auditors.The successful tenderer must be able to demonstrate they can provide a comprehensive service which will satisfy the University’s requirement for an External Audit Service, as set out by the Office for Students or UK Research and Innovation (UKRI).
